Abstract

Chilean inland-water ecosystems are characterized by their low species-level biodiversity. This study analyses available data on surface area, maximum depth, conductivity, chlorophyll-a concentration, and zooplankton crustacean species number in lakes and ponds between 23° and 51°S. The study uses multiple regression analysis to identify the potential factors affecting the species number. The partial correlation analysis indicated a direct significant correlation between chlorophyll-a concentration and species number, whereas the multiple regression analysis indicated a direct significant response of species number to latitude and chlorophyll-a concentration. These results agree with findings from comparable ecosystems in Argentina and New Zealand.
